TLU stand for Third line Update which is equivalent to you have cleared medicals .
The next update will be DM-> decision Made followed by PPR-> Passport Request.
Final stage is stamping.

As you have sent a DD for RPRF, can you please tell where it is payable at?
In my case, m consultant sent a DD in INR, payable at New Delhi on 1st/2nd May. Got an email from Warsaw 3 days back to send the payment again as DD should have been payable at Warsaw. This time I made a CC payment to avoid further delays.
